How to Install and Uninstall 3proxy.x86_64 Package on Fedora 34

Last updated: April 25,2024

1. Install "3proxy.x86_64" package

Here is a brief guide to show you how to install 3proxy.x86_64 on Fedora 34

$ sudo dnf update $ sudo dnf install 3proxy.x86_64

2. Uninstall "3proxy.x86_64" package

This is a short guide on how to uninstall 3proxy.x86_64 on Fedora 34:

$ sudo dnf remove 3proxy.x86_64 $ sudo dnf autoremove

3. Information about the 3proxy.x86_64 package on Fedora 34

Last metadata expiration check: 1:34:07 ago on Tue Sep 6 02:10:55 2022.
Available Packages
Name : 3proxy
Version : 0.8.13
Release : 4.fc34
Architecture : x86_64
Size : 171 k
Source : 3proxy-0.8.13-4.fc34.src.rpm
Repository : fedora
Summary : Tiny but very powerful proxy
URL : http://3proxy.ru/?l=EN
License : BSD or ASL 2.0 or GPLv2+ or LGPLv2+
Description : 3proxy -- light proxy server.
: Universal proxy server with HTTP, HTTPS, SOCKS v4, SOCKS v4a, SOCKS v5, FTP,
: POP3, UDP and TCP portmapping, access control, bandwith control, traffic
: limitation and accounting based on username, client IP, target IP, day time,
: day of week, etc.
